Q: Is 420,401,331 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 420,401,331 is a composite number.

Why is 420,401,331 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 420,401,331 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 9 21 41 49 63 123 147 287 369 441 861 2,009 2,583 6,027 18,081 23,251 69,753 162,757 209,259 488,271 953,291 1,139,299 1,464,813 2,859,873 3,417,897 6,673,037 8,579,619 10,253,691 20,019,111 46,711,259 60,057,333 140,133,777 and 420,401,331, with no remainder.

Since 420,401,331 cannot be divided by just 1 and 420,401,331, it is a composite number.
